I would like to ask if a temperature cross (Hot outlet - Cold Outlet < 0 ) is possible to reach in a TEMA Type Heat Exchangers with 2 tube passes.
Let's imagine to have a BEU TEMA Type exchanger (2 tube passes, 1 shell pass) where in both shell and tubes we have hydrocarbons.
If for the design case (highest duty and highest flowrate) we have considered a temperature approach Hot Outlet - Cold Outlet = 0, at reduced duty and flowrate (both on tube and shell side) it's possible to have temperature cross (Hot outlet - Cold Outlet < 0 )?
I've simulated with PRO/II the two scenarios (design and reduced flowrate) and, keeping for both the UA calculated in the design case, I got a temperature cross for the reduced flowrate case. Is this possible? Lot of forums say that temperature cross is not possible in multipass heat exchangers.
